If the foot smells and is bleeding/oozing that's a sign of infection.
You can try soaking the foot in Chlorhexidine, Betadine or epsom salts to see if that helps. Advanced infections usually need antibiotics, vet care would be best. I don't know where you are located. Without seeing the foot, it's hard to advise, but usually the pus/infection need to be cleaned out well, soaked and treated everyday and antibiotics would be in order as well.
